U.S. naval forces intercepted and seized the Iranian-flagged cargo ship Touska in the Gulf of Oman after its crew refused warnings to halt amid a U.S. naval blockade near the Strait of Oman. The USS Spruance disabled the vessel by blowing a hole in its engine room, allowing U.S. Marines to take custody for inspection. President Trump commented on the incident via Truth Social, while broader context including the blockade's targets and ship history remains disputed.

US President Donald Trump posted on Truth Social on April 19, 2026, warning Iran of strikes on power plants and bridges if ongoing talks fail, as US negotiators including JD Vance prepare to arrive in Islamabad on Monday evening for a second round. The first round of talks last weekend ended without agreement under a two-week ceasefire, following Iran's firing in the Strait of Hormuz on Saturday. A US naval presence persists amid Iran's partial blockade of the strait since late February.
